Calculating Your Bonus
Royal Vegas offers a welcome bonus that matches your first deposit up to a certain amount. For this example, we assume a 100% match bonus up to $500 with a wagering requirement of 35x (bonus + deposit). Let’s say you deposit $200.
Important: Wagering requirements apply to the bonus amount, not just the deposit. The formula is:
Wagering Requirement = (Deposit + Bonus) × Multiplier
In our case: ($200 + $200) × 35 = $400 × 35 = $14,000
You must stake $14,000 in eligible games before you can withdraw any winnings from the bonus. The contribution of each game type varies: slots usually count 100%, table games often count 10–20%, and live dealer games may count 5% or less. If you only play slots with 100% contribution, you need to wager the full $14,000. The expected loss during wagering depends on the house edge. For a slot with 96% RTP (house edge 4%), the expected loss is $14,000 × 0.04 = $560. Since your bonus is $200 and the expected loss is $560, the average net result is negative. However, variance can produce wins or losses. Always treat bonuses as entertainment, not guaranteed profit.
To maximize value, choose games with high RTP (above 97%) and full contribution. Check the bonus terms for maximum bet size (often $5 – $10 per spin) and game restrictions.
